Can Capital Gains Push Me Into a Higher Tax Bracket?

WebFeb 17, 2024 · Short-term capital gains, for assets held for less than a year, are taxed at ordinary income rates. However, if you held an asset for more than a year, then more preferential long-term capital gains apply. These rates are 0%, 15%, or 20%—depending on your income level. For 2024, a single filer pays 0% on long-term capital gains if their ...
